Strawberry Bread
This is a wonderful summer treat! Serve with frozen yogurt on a hot summer night, the perfect ending to a summer dinner.
2 eggs
1 cup sugar
1/3 cup vegetable oil
1/3 cup applesauce
1 1/2 cups flour
1 teaspoon c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 tablespoon lemon zest, freshly grated
1 1/2 - 2 cups fresh strawberries, chopped in large chunks
optional- 1/4 - 1/2 up walnuts or pecans
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
- Beat eggs, sugar, oil and applesauce and combine for 1 minute.
- In a separate bowl, mix all dry ingredients together, including lemon zest.
- Pour liquid into dry ingredients and stir well. Add strawberries and fold into mixture.
- Pour into a well greased loaf pan.
- Bake for about 1 1/2 hours or until center is cooked through. Let cool in pan for 5-10 minutes before removing.
This is also great the morning after for breakfast, toasted with a little butter!

Orange~Strawberry Smoothie
I make this for my sons breakfast every morning, I change up the berries, sometimes I use blueberries, blackberries and raspberries for a different flavor.
1 cup orange juice
1 banana
5-6 strawberries
1/2 cup frozen vanilla yogurt
- Combine all together and blend.

Sesame Noodles
This recipe is from a dear friend in Madison, CT, Liz Wallack. She is a fantastic cook. This is a wonderful side dish to bring to a picnic or outdoor grill night!
4 TBL sesame oil
1/2 C teriyaki sauce
1 TLB honey
2 TLB soy sauce
2 cloves garlic, crushed
1 TLB olive oil
2 tsp ginger, minced
2 carrots, shredded
2 TLB sesame seeds
1 scallion, chopped
1 handful fresh cilantro, chopped
1/4 C cashews, crushed
1/2 red pepper, chopped
1/2 green pepper, chopped
1 Lb. thin spaghetti
- Boil Spaghetti until cooked al dente, set aside and cool.
- Bake cashews for 5 minutes on 350 degrees.
- In a small bowl combine cashews with sesame seeds, set aside.
- Mix teriyaki, honey, soy , garlic, ginger, sesame oil, peppers, carrots, scallions and cilantro. Mix completely.
- Pour mixture over spaghetti and top with cashews and sesame seeds. Refrigerate and serve at room temperature. Can be one day ahead.
